CLEANING THE BREW HEAD, THE PORTA-FILTER AND FILTERS
1.
Press the on/off "I/O" switch located on the right side of the unit to the off position "O" and
unplug the power cord from the electrical outlet.
2.
Some of the metal parts may still be hot. Do not touch them with your hands until they
have cooled.
3.
Remove the porta-filter and discard the coffee grounds or used pod. Wash both the porta-
filter and filter thoroughly with warm soapy water. Make sure to rinse and dry them well.
NOTE: Do not wash the porta-filters and filters in the dishwasher.
4.
Wipe the lower part of the brew head in the unit with a damp cloth or paper towel to remove
any coffee grounds that might have been left.
5.
Place the porta-filter (without any filter) back in the brew head in the unit and lock it in place.
6.
Place a large empty cup under the porta-filter.
7.
Plug the power cord into the electrical outlet. Press the on/off "I/O" switch to the on position "I".
8.
Press the Espresso " " button once and let the unit brew with water until it stops automatically.

CLEANING THE WATER RESERVOIR

1.
Dispose of the remaining water by removing the water reservoir and turning it upside
down over the sink. It is recommended to empty the water reservoir between uses.
2.
Wash the water reservoir and its lid thoroughly with warm soapy water. Make sure
to rinse and dry them well.
NOTE: Do not wash the water reservoir or its lid in the dishwasher.

CLEANING THE UNIT

1.
Wipe housing with a soft wet cloth. Do not use abrasive cleaners or scouring pads,
as they will scratch the finish.
2.
Do not store any of the porta-filters in the brew head. This can adversely affect the
seal between the brew head and the porta-filter while brewing espresso.
CAUTION: Do not immerse appliance in water or any other liquid.
DELIMING
Build-up of mineral deposits in the unit will affect the operation of the appliance. Your
appliance must be delimed when you begin to notice an increase in the time required to
brew espresso, or when there is excessive steaming. Also, you may notice a build-up of
white deposits on the surface of the brew head.
The frequency of cleaning depends upon the hardness of the water used. The following
table gives the suggested cleaning intervals.
